Driveway Grading in Atlanta, GA

Driveway grading services involve leveling and shaping the surface of a driveway to ensure proper drainage and stability. This process is essential for maintaining a smooth, even surface and preventing issues such as pooling water, erosion, or uneven wear. Projects typically include regrading existing driveways, preparing new ones, or fixing problems caused by settling or poor initial construction. Homeowners often seek driveway grading to improve curb appeal, extend the lifespan of their driveway, and avoid costly repairs caused by improper drainage or surface irregularities.

Before requesting driveway grading, property owners should consider the current condition of their driveway, including signs of unevenness, cracks, or water pooling. It’s also helpful to understand the type of driveway surface, whether asphalt, concrete, gravel, or another material, as this can influence the grading approach. Clarifying the scope of work, such as whether the project involves regrading, adding gravel, or shaping the surface for better runoff, can help ensure the service meets specific needs. Proper assessment and planning can lead to a more durable, functional driveway that enhances the overall property.

Project Types

Common Driveway Grading Jobs

Driveway grading services improve the slope and drainage of existing driveways to prevent water pooling.

New driveway installation involves shaping and leveling gravel or asphalt surfaces for optimal drainage and stability.

Drainage correction helps redirect water away from the driveway to reduce erosion and maintain surface integrity.

Slope adjustment ensures proper runoff, minimizing the risk of flooding or ice buildup during colder months.

Surface leveling repairs uneven or cracked driveways for a safer, more functional surface.

Soil grading prepares the area for new driveway construction or extension projects.

FAQ

Driveway Grading Questions

What is driveway grading? Driveway grading involves leveling and shaping the surface to ensure proper drainage and a smooth, stable surface for vehicles.

When is driveway grading necessary? Grading is needed when a driveway develops uneven surfaces, pooling water, or ruts that affect accessibility and safety.

What types of driveway surfaces can be graded? Gravel, asphalt, and concrete driveways can all be graded to improve their condition and functionality.

How does driveway grading benefit property owners? Proper grading enhances drainage, prevents erosion, and extends the lifespan of the driveway surface.
